Lafourche
Parish
French: Paroisse de Lafourche
Lafourche Parish was first
known as
Parish of the Interior formed in 1807
and the parish seat was named
Thibodauxville..
It later became Lafourche parish
in 1822 and the parish seat
remained Thibodauville. In 1838
the town of Thibodauxville was incorporated
and given its present name, Thibodaux.
